We are looking for an enthusiastic, professional individual with a passion for hospitality to join our team as a Host. This role is an integral part of our success and is our guests’ first impression of PRESS, setting the tone for their experience.
The host is responsible for managing the flow of service as well as booking reservations through Tock. This involves answering / returning phone calls, writing emails, and organizing reservations on a floor map. A thorough knowledge of all restaurant protocols and policies is crucial. An exceptional host excels at guest recognition, which enhances relationships with our local guests. Hosts should strive to create a more memorable dining experience for every guest.
Qualified individuals should have 1 – 2 years prior experience in a similar role. Knowledge of Tock is a plus. Compensation includes an hourly wage plus tips. Successful candidates will be available Friday and Saturday plus 1-2 other nights beginning at 3:00 PM.
About us:
PRESS Restaurant celebrates Napa Valley — the people, the ingredients, and the wines. Under the leadership of Chef Philip Tessier, PRESS features legendary Bay Area purveyors alongside innovative new culinary talents to highlight Napa Valley cuisine. The award-winning all Napa Valley wine list is the largest and most extensive restaurant collection of Napa Valley wines in the world and is a recipient of Wine Spectator's Grand Award.

Press restaurant creates a sense of place in the heart of Napa Valley through it's celebration of the cuisine, wine and hospitality that make this beautiful wine region a unique and special place.
Led by Chef Philip Tessier, Bocuse d'Argent 2015 (candidate) & Bocuse d'Or 2017 (coach), the Michelin 1-Star cuisine is inspired by the many local farms and purveyors who provide incredible produce and quality ingredients. Combined with flawless technique and a team-focused kitchen, Press is an excellent formative experience for a young chef looking to refine their skills and work among the best.
Wine Director, Vincent Morrow MS, is a gem in the world of wine and has achieved incredible recognition at Press--Wine Spectator Grand Award, Michelin Sommelier of the Year and many other accolades. Our cellars boast the largest collection of Napa Valley wines and showcases the history and depth of this extraordinary wine region.
